Why Brake Fluid Matters

The safety of your brakes relies on brake fluid, which can deteriorate over time, affecting performance.

Signs Your Brake Fluid Needs Attention

  • Mushy brake pedal: If your pedal feels less responsive, contaminated fluid could be the issue.
  • ABS warning light : Modern vehicles may alert you when brake fluid is low or compromised.
  • Inconsistent braking: Delays or inconsistencies in braking suggest a need for inspection.
  • Dark or dirty fluid : Healthy brake fluid is typically clear or light yellow; dark fluid signals contamination.

When to Change Your Brake Fluid

Replace brake fluid every 2-3 years or 30,000 miles, but driving conditions may alter this.

Professional vs. At-Home Brake Fluid Service

Checking fluid levels is simple, but replacement needs professional bleeding.
